Output 74066c5dcf802d25963c7453fe9fdaead067b422e22aefe8dc9d1f68f1f48ee9:124

value
21266
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8e63cf17825cad7550534d8b40e9e336ada38ed241d473dad84aaa0493356044
address
bc1p3e3u79uztjkh25znfk95p60rx6k68rkjg8288kkcf24qfye4vpzqlustdy
transaction
74066c5dcf802d25963c7453fe9fdaead067b422e22aefe8dc9d1f68f1f48ee9